A quick note about log & transfer which I got from Red Tech staff.

L&T is not multi-thread so it will be very slow. I've experienced this first hand. It works and I've used it but on a feature you'll waste a lot of time. RedAlert & RedRushes are both multi-thread so they will use all the cores of the Mac and make converting to ProRes much quicker. Again I've experienced this first hand.
